Recovery and Relax Strategies



Taking sufficient time for recovery and remainder is crucial in maintaining a healthy and balanced and injury-free martial arts training regular. After intense training sessions, your body requires time to repair and recuperate. It's during this period that your muscle mass reconstruct and reinforce, enabling you to boost your performance gradually.

Make sure to integrate day of rest into your training routine to offer your body the time it needs to heal. Furthermore, prioritize getting sufficient sleep each evening as it plays an important function in recuperation. Sleep is when your body fixings harmed tissues and releases growth hormonal agents.
